Pea Soup with Doughboys

A thick yellow split pea soup simmered with salt meat and root vegetables, finished with soft steamed dumplings called doughboys.

Instructions

  1. 1

    Drain the soaked peas and put them in a large pot with the salt meat and enough water to cover generously.

  2. 2

    Bring to a boil, skim, then simmer covered for about 1.5 hours until the peas are breaking down.

  3. 3

    Add the onion, carrots and turnip and simmer 20 minutes more.

  4. 4

    Add the potatoes and cook a further 15 minutes until everything is tender and the soup is thick.

  5. 5

    Mix flour, baking powder and salt, stir in milk to form a soft dough for the doughboys.

  6. 6

    Drop spoonfuls of the dough into the simmering soup, cover, and cook 12-15 minutes without lifting the lid.

  7. 7

    Remove the salt meat, slice it, and serve it alongside the soup and doughboys.

Chef's tips

Keep the lid on while the doughboys steam so they cook through and stay light rather than gummy.

Ingredient substitutions

  • salt pork or salt beef โ†’ smoked ham hock for a milder flavour
  • milk โ†’ water, for a dairy-free dumpling

Storage

Keeps 3 days covered in the fridge; the soup thickens further on standing.

Reheating

Reheat gently on the stovetop, adding a little water to loosen.

Common mistakes to avoid

  • โ€ขNot soaking the peas, leading to a long uneven cook
  • โ€ขLifting the lid while the doughboys steam, making them dense

Serving suggestions

Serve with bread and butterGood with a splash of vinegar stirred through
